技术文摘
Yarn Link 怎样助力开发者对 NPM 包进行 Debug
Yarn Link 怎样助力开发者对 NPM 包进行 Debug
在前端开发的领域中,NPM 包的调试常常是开发者面临的一项重要挑战。然而,Yarn Link 这一工具的出现,为开发者提供了极大的便利,帮助他们更高效地对 NPM 包进行 Debug。
Yarn Link 允许开发者在本地项目中直接链接到本地开发的 NPM 包。这意味着开发者无需每次对 NPM 包进行修改后都重新发布和安装,大大节省了时间。通过建立这种直接的链接,开发者能够立即看到对包所做更改的效果,从而加快了调试的迭代速度。
使用 Yarn Link 可以更轻松地捕捉和解决依赖冲突问题。在调试过程中,如果多个 NPM 包之间存在依赖关系的冲突,Yarn Link 能够清晰地展示这些冲突,让开发者能够迅速定位并解决问题,避免了因依赖关系混乱而导致的调试困境。
Yarn Link 有助于提高调试的准确性。由于直接链接到本地的 NPM 包,开发者能够确保所调试的代码与实际运行的代码完全一致,减少了因版本差异或发布过程中的潜在错误而引入的不确定性。
另外,Yarn Link 还方便了开发者与团队成员之间的协作调试。当团队中的多个开发者同时对一个 NPM 包进行开发和调试时,通过 Yarn Link,大家都可以快速获取到最新的修改,并且能够及时发现和解决彼此引入的问题,提高了团队整体的开发效率。
为了更好地利用 Yarn Link 进行 NPM 包的 Debug,开发者需要熟悉 Yarn 的相关命令和操作流程。在使用过程中,也要注意保持良好的代码组织和版本管理,以便能够有效地跟踪和回滚更改。
Yarn Link 为开发者提供了一种强大而便捷的方式来对 NPM 包进行 Debug。它不仅提高了开发效率,还降低了调试过程中的复杂性和出错率,是前端开发者在开发过程中不可或缺的得力工具。熟练掌握和运用 Yarn Link,将使开发者在 NPM 包的调试中更加游刃有余,为开发出高质量的前端应用奠定坚实的基础。